Funeral Costs

Are You Part of the 50%?

FUNERALS BY THE NUMBERS The Cremation Association of North America (CANA) recently confirmed what many in the industry suspected, more than half of Americans now opt for cremation. The NFDA, which also tracks funeral industry statistics, estimates that by 2025 this number will be more than 60%. Rising funeral prices for in-ground burial are a […]

Travel Protection Plan

As our society has become increasingly mobile, the likelihood that someone will die while away from home has increased. When this happens, it opens up the often difficult world of making transportation arrangements for a dead body. There are many factors to consider when shipping human remains, and it can be costly, especially when death […]
